Typical reasons why your dishwasher might not be cleaning recipes properly
One typical reason for insufficient dish washer performance is a blocked filter. With time, food particles and debris can gather in the filter, obstructing the flow of water and cleaning agent. To resolve this concern, it is necessary to examine and cleanse the dishwasher filter on a regular basis to ensure optimal cleaning effectiveness.

One more variable that may hinder the cleaning capability of a dishwasher is blocked spray arms. These necessary parts are responsible for distributing water and detergent throughout the home appliance throughout the clean cycle. Evaluating and cleansing the spray arms will help prevent any obstructions that might impede their capability to successfully tidy recipes. Inspect and cleanse the spray arms to ensure they are not obstructed
To check and clean the spray arms of your dish washer, beginning by finding them in the dish washer's inside. The spray arms are responsible for dispersing water and detergent to all meals, so it is essential to guarantee they are not obstructed. Meticulously check the spray arms for any kind of food bits, mineral build-up, or debris that could be obstructing the water flow. Make use of a brush or toothpick to remove any kind of obstructions and wash the spray arms thoroughly under running water to eliminate any deposit. This upkeep step can aid improve the dishwashing machine's cleansing performance and stop potential problems in the future.

Make certain the water temperature level is set to the recommended degree for ideal cleansing
The water temperature plays a crucial duty in the cleansing efficiency of your dishwasher. It is vital to set the water temperature to the advised level specified in the dish washer's handbook. Failure to do so can cause meals not being properly cleansed, leaving food deposit and stains. Amana dish washer repair service specialists stress the importance of keeping the right water temperature for optimum cleaning efficiency. Guaranteeing that the water temperature level is within the suggested array will aid the dishwashing machine detergent work effectively to remove grease and crud from your meals.

If the water temperature level is as well reduced, the detergent might not dissolve totally, leading to below average cleaning outcomes. Alternatively, excessively high water temperature level can cause damages to fragile meals and influence the overall efficiency of the dishwasher. For that reason, it is crucial to comply with the supplier's guidelines for water temperature level setups to achieve the very best cleansing outcome. Inspect the water inlet shutoff for any clogs or malfunctions
One of the usual reasons that a dish washer might fall short to tidy recipes effectively is because of blockages or malfunctions in the water inlet valve. The water inlet valve is responsible for allowing water to enter the dishwashing machine during the cleaning cycle. If it is blocked or otherwise working appropriately, it can lead to low water stress, impeding the dishwashing machine's ability to tidy dishes extensively. To address this problem, it is vital to evaluate the water inlet shutoff for any clogs or malfunctions that might be influencing its performance

Sometimes, a simple cleaning of the water inlet shutoff can solve the issue and enhance the dish washer's cleaning capabilities. However, if the shutoff is damaged or defective, it might call for substitute to guarantee the correct circulation of water into the dishwasher throughout operation. See to it the dishwasher is packed properly to allow water and cleaning agent to reach all dishes
Wrong loading of the dishwasher can result in bad cleaning outcomes. To ensure water and cleaning agent get to all dishes efficiently, stay clear of overcrowding the racks with too many items. Permit proper spacing in between meals, cups, and utensils to enable the water spray to get to all surfaces. Furthermore, make certain that meals are not blocking the spray arms or obstructing the detergent dispenser from opening properly throughout the laundry cycle.

Appropriate setup of recipes is essential to a successful dishwashing machine cycle. Place bigger things such as pots and frying pans under rack facing down to enable the water spray to reach their insides. In a similar way, guarantee that smaller things like mugs and glasses are firmly positioned on the top rack to prevent them from walking around and not obtaining appropriate cleaning.
